Export trend

Reported export history

Annual observations for China and HS 721632 where available.

YearExportsYear-on-year changeActive destinations
2010$72.9M+58.5%115
2011$64.7M-11.2%107
2012$100.6M+55.5%107
2013$81.0M-19.5%115
2014$77.8M-3.9%133
2015$88.6M+13.9%131
2016$76.1M-14.1%138
2017$60.5M-20.5%133
2018$76.8M+27.1%129
2019$81.8M+6.5%143
2020$53.6M-34.5%126
2021$86.9M+62.2%132
2022$159.0M+83%130
2023$238.8M+50.2%155
2024$275.2M+15.3%153

Exporter context

China economy and trade network

The exporter profile adds country-level trade and structural context to the selected product position. These indicators describe the country overall and are not limited to HS 721632.

China has reported exports of $3.5T and a trade balance of $1.2T in 2024.

Available structural indicators include 34.6% trade openness, 44.5% investment, and 270 active trade partners.
